Foreign Relations Of Argentina
This article deals with the diplomatic affairs, foreign policy and international relations of Argentina. At the political level, these matters are officially handled by the Ministry of Foreign Relations, also known as the CancillerÃa, which answers to the President. The Minister of Foreign Relations, since June 2010, is Chancellor (es: Canciller) Héctor Timerman.
